Verdict: CaseIH 956 XL vs CaseIH Farmall 110CL
The CaseIH 956 XL and the CaseIH Farmall 110CL are both tractors — here is how they stack up on the figures that matter. CaseIH Farmall 110CL leads on rated power with 96 hp against 95 hp. CaseIH Farmall 110CL is the newer design (2024 vs 1985). In short: choose the CaseIH Farmall 110CL for outright pulling power, or the CaseIH 956 XL if a tighter budget and lighter footprint matter more.
